US-China high-level talks raise hopes for improved relations.

TL;DR Summary
The US and China have engaged in unexpected diplomacy this week, indicating a desire to stabilize relations after months of tension. However, high levels of mistrust between the two nations, particularly regarding sensitive issues such as Taiwan, make it difficult to determine how to proceed. The US is attempting to counter China's militarization of the Pacific by strengthening alliances and gaining access to bases near Taiwan and the South China Sea.
